[docs] def track(self, timestamp: int, images: List[ImageArray], masks: Optional[List[ImageArray]] = None, depths: Optional[List[ImageArray]] = None, gt_pose: Optional[Pose] = None) -> Tuple[PoseEstimate, Optional[Pose]]: """ Track a rig pose using current image frame. This method combines odometry and SLAM processing in a single call. In inertial mode, if visual odometry tracker fails to compute a pose, the function returns the position calculated from a user-provided IMU data. If after several calls of Track() visual odometry is not able to recover, then invalid pose will be returned. Odometry will output poses in the same coordinate frame until a loss of tracking. To get SLAM poses, SLAM must be enabled in the constructor by providing a non-null `slam_config`. SLAM poses may have loop closure (LC) jumps when LC is detected and pose graph is optimized. SLAM poses cannot be adjusted retroactively, so use `get_all_slam_poses` method to get smooth trajectory up to the latest frame. Also, in asynchronous mode, LC is done in a separate work thread to keep `track` call fast, so SLAM poses are not updated immediately. All cameras must be synchronized. If a camera rig provides "almost synchronized" frames, the timestamps should be within 1 millisecond. Images (masks, depth images, etc.) can be numpy arrays or tensors, both GPU (CUDA) and CPU. All data must be of the same type (either GPU or CPU). This is not the same as `odom_config.use_gpu` - if odometry uses GPU for computations, images etc. can still be either CPU or GPU arrays/tensors. The images etc. must be in the same order as cameras in the rig. If data for a camera is not available, pass empty array or tensor for that camera image. Parameters: timestamp: Images timestamp in nanoseconds images: List of numpy arrays or tensors containing the camera images masks: Optional list of numpy arrays or tensors containing masks for the images depths: Optional list of numpy arrays or tensors containing depth images gt_pose: Optional ground truth pose. Should be provided if `gt_align_mode` is enabled, otherwise should be None. Returns: PoseEstimate: The computed pose estimate from Odometry. On failure `world_from_rig` will be `None`. Pose: If SLAM is enabled, the computed pose estimate from SLAM, otherwise `None`. Raises: ValueError: If data checks fail (e.g. timestamps are out of order, images sizes are inconsistent, etc.). """ pose_estimate = self.odom.track(timestamp, images, masks, depths) slam_pose = None if self.slam and pose_estimate.world_from_rig: state = self.odom.get_state() slam_pose = self.slam.track(state, gt_pose) return pose_estimate, slam_pose
[docs] def register_imu_measurement(self, sensor_index: int, imu_measurement: ImuMeasurement) -> None: """ Register an IMU measurement with the tracker. Requires Inertial odometry mode. If visual odometry loses camera position, it briefly continues execution using user-provided IMU measurements while trying to recover the position. :meth:`register_imu_measurement` should be called in between image acquisitions however many IMU measurements there are: - tracker.track - tracker.register_imu_measurement - ... - tracker.register_imu_measurement - tracker.track - tracker.register_imu_measurement - ... Higher frequency IMU measurements are recommended. IMU sensors and cameras clocks must be synchronized. :meth:`track` and :meth:`register_imu_measurement` must be called in strict ascending order of timestamps. Parameters: sensor_index: Sensor index; must be 0, as only one sensor is supported now imu_measurement: IMU measurement to register Raises: ValueError: If IMU fusion is disabled or if called out of the order of timestamps. """ self.odom.register_imu_measurement(sensor_index, imu_measurement)

[docs] def get_all_slam_poses(self, max_poses_count: int = 0) -> List[PoseStamped]: """ Get all SLAM poses for each frame. Returns all SLAM poses after optimization with the latest pose graph. SLAM poses from track() method will have jumps after loop closures. With this method, on the other hand, you will have smooth output because it recalculates past poses using the current pose graph. Parameters: max_poses_count: Maximum number of poses to return (0 for all) Returns: List of poses with timestamps """ return self.slam.get_all_slam_poses(max_poses_count) if self.slam else []

@staticmethod def merge_maps(rig: Rig, databases: List[str], output_folder: str) -> None: """ Merge existing maps into one map. Don't use any of the input folders as `output_folder` to avoid overwriting. This method merges multiple maps into a single map. Maps must have the same world coordinate frame, e.g. using `set_slam_pose` from a ground truth source. This method cannot be used to merge maps from different locations, because pose graphs from input maps must be combined into a single graph. Parameters: rig: Camera rig configuration databases: Input array of folders with existing databases output_folder: folder to save output database """ Slam.merge_maps(rig, databases, output_folder)
